titleOfInvention Heater and smoking article including the same
abstract The present application relates to the field of smoking articles, and provides a heater and a smoking article including the heater. The heater includes: a heating body, a space for accommodating an aerosol-forming substrate is formed inside; the heating body is used for receiving electric power from a power source to generate heat , and transfer heat to the aerosol-forming substrate to volatilize at least one component in the aerosol-forming substrate; the electrode part includes a first electrode and a second electrode that are arranged on the heating element at intervals, and both the first electrode and the second electrode are It is electrically connected to the heating body for feeding electric power to the heating body; the electrode connector includes an abutting part and an extending part; the abutting part abuts the electrode part to be electrically connected with the electrode part, and the extending part is used to connect the electrode The part extends to a position away from the heating element. The present application is electrically connected to the electrode through the electrode connector, and the electrode is extended to a position away from the heating body, which facilitates welding of wires and improves the assembly efficiency of the smoking set.
